Eduard Hirschfeld
Summary
Eduard Hirschfeld is a human[1]. He was born on June 1, 1806[2]. He died on March 22, 1845[3]. He worked as a physician[4].

Career and Affiliations
Eduard Hirschfeld worked as a physician[4]. Fields of work include phrenology[7], a branch of pseudoscience[17] and homeopathy[8], an alternative medicine[18].
